Finding the Light: Why Switchfoot’s “Beautiful Life” Feels Like a Fresh Start

For nearly 30 years, Switchfoot has been more than just a band; they’ve been the soundtrack to our best days and our hardest seasons. From the moment The Beautiful Letdown went triple-platinum to the grit of Hello Hurricane, Jon Foreman and the crew have always been masters at turning heavy, personal feelings into music that feels like a conversation.

With their latest album, Forever Now (out June 26, 2026), they’re showing exactly why they’ve lasted this long. While the whole record is a journey, the new single “Beautiful Life” is the track that has been stuck in my head all week. It’s a soaring, honest reminder to find the light, even when everything feels a bit messy.

Getting Back to What Matters

Teaming up with producer Mike Elizondo, the band went back to the guitar-heavy sound that first hooked us all those years ago. Forever Now as a whole is a pretty deep dive into the idea of living like it’s your last day, but “Beautiful Life” is the heartbeat of the project.

There’s a line in the chorus—“I don’t have what I want, but I have what I need. Open my eyes to see… It’s a beautiful life”—that cuts through the noise. It’s not some polished, overly positive anthem; it feels like the kind of realization you come to after a long, tough year. It’s simple, raw, and exactly what we expect from a band that has sold over 10 million records by just being real.

Why It’s Sticking

We’ve all had those moments where the world feels a little too heavy. “Beautiful Life” isn’t about pretending those days don’t exist; it’s about the choice to look around and find something worth holding onto anyway.

Seeing the response from fans online, it’s clear I’m not the only one feeling it. People are saying the song feels like a sigh of relief. Whether you’ve been listening since the Learning to Breathe era or you’re just now jumping on board, this track hits that sweet spot of being vulnerable without being a downer.

See Them Live on the “Forever Now” Tour

If you’ve ever seen them perform, you know that a Switchfoot show is something else entirely. They aren’t just standing there playing songs; they’re pouring everything they have into the stage. They’re hitting the road for their 2026 “Forever Now Tour” soon, and honestly, it’s a show you don’t want to miss.

They’re bringing Anberlin along, which is a killer lineup. They’ll be hitting cities all over the U.S. starting this September, playing a mix of the new tracks and the classics that built their career.
